How to Change a belt on your Kymco - 5 Questions Answered!

Kymco x500

1. At what point should this belt be checked or replaced?

http://www.google.com/search?hl=en&q=+site:www.tradebit.com+kymco+manuals , the belt on the X-500 needs to be checked, not replaced every 12,000 miles. This is also listed in the owner’s manual. Most other manufactures state that belts should be replaced at a specific interval, usually around 12,000 miles or so. The Yamaha Majesty even has a light in the dash that comes on at 12,000 miles telling you to have the belt replaced. Why Kymco only requires a inspection instead of a replacement I don’t know.

2. What are the possible problems that could occur?

As far as replacing the belt it doesn’t look like too difficult a job. My X-500 only has 2300 miles on it right now. At the recommended 12,000 miles I’ll pull the drive belt cover off and measure the belt the way it shows in the manual. If it is out of specs I will replace it.

3. What are the symptoms of a belt going bad?

I would guess that when the belt is worn it will begin to slip and the RPMs at a given speed will start to rise higher than it would normally be at that same speed. Or maybe the belt just snaps and leaves you stranded in the middle of nowhere. If you only use your scooter around town you could probably ride it until the belt breaks. Then call a friend with a pickup to come rescue you. But if you use your scooter for long distance rides I would just replace it every 12,000 miles or so just to be safe.
